Abstract :
A method using integration scheme to combine arbitrary two-port linear lumped networks into FDTD in a single grid cell is proposed. This method has two advantages. Firstly, arbitrary lumped networks can be incorporated into a single grid cell and the numerical accuracy is improved. Secondly, this method does not need to solve for the circuit node voltages and mesh currents in the lumped network recursively at each time step repeatedly. The proposed method can serve to bridge the gap between field-based and circuit-based simulators.
